NAME

6       Zile - Zile Is Lossy Emacs
7

SYNOPSIS

9       zile [OPTION-OR-FILENAME]...
10

DESCRIPTION

12       Zile  is  a  lightweight  Emacs clone that provides a subset of Emacs's
13       functionality suitable for basic editing.

17       Initialization options:
18
19       --no-init-file, -q
20              do not load ~/.zile
21
22       --funcall, -f FUNC
23              call Zile Lisp function FUNC with no arguments
24
25       --load, -l FILE
26              load Zile Lisp FILE using the load function
27
28       --help display this help message and exit
29
30       --version
31              display version information and exit
32
33       Action options:
34
35       FILE   visit FILE using find-file
36
37       +LINE FILE
38              visit FILE using find-file, then go to line LINE
39
40       Exit status is 0 if OK, 1 if it cannot start up, for example because of
41       an  invalid  command-line  argument, and 2 if it crashes or runs out of
42       memory.
43

FILES

45       ~/.zile — user's Zile init file
46
47       /usr/share/doc/zile/dotzile.sample — which contains  some  useful  code
48       for the init file.

AUTHOR

51       Zile  was written by Sandro Sigala, David A. Capello and Reuben Thomas.
52       The Lisp interpreter is based on code by Scott Lawrence.
